Islamic calendars are essential tools for Muslims around the world, providing a way to track important dates and events according to the lunar calendar. The Islamic calendar, also known as the Hijri calendar, consists of 12 months, which are shorter than the Gregorian months, making it crucial for scheduling religious observances, holidays, and personal events. In 2022, the Islamic calendar had significant dates such as Ramadan, Eid al-Fitr, and Eid al-Adha, which are pivotal in the Muslim faith.
